    2-5 PVS 204SA Switcher • Installation N RJ-45 termination must comply with the TIA/EIA T 568A or 568B wiring standards for all connectors. The same standard MUST be used at both ends of all cables.     2-7 PVS 204SA Switcher • Installation ã Stereo and Dual Mono selection — T o select stereo or dual mono audio output, set the switch to the desired position. Dual mono sums left and right audio signals together and outputs the same signals on both audio output channels. Default setting is mono. N For best results when speech is the primary aud[...]

    2-11 PVS 204SA Switcher • Installation j Amplified Out — W ire and connect the supplied 4-pin 5 mm connector to this port, marked “L” and “R” (left and right) for 4 or 8 ohm speaker output. C Do not tie both L and R outputs to each other and/or to gr ound . Doing so will short out the outputs and damage the amplifier . N The speaker s[...]
